dc.description.abstractPossibilities of using the different types of surfactants for modification of clays are considered. The choice of one of the perspective cationic surfactants is substantiated. Samples of organomodified montmorillonite were obtained, which were used to form composite monofilaments based on isotactic polypropylene by extrusion.en
